Documentary about Tito Ingenieri, a man from the Buenos Aires neighborhood of Quilmes, sculptor and craftsman, dedicated to blacksmithing and glass. Tito has the particularity of having built his house with glass bottles. Thousands and thousands of bottles of different shapes and colors that refract the south wind and the sun's rays.
